What is a lash serum?
A lash serum is designed to stimulate lash growth.
Most serums contain active ingredients that:
-
Extend the lash growth cycle
-
Encourage longer, sometimes thicker lashes
The goal is simple:
👉 to help your lashes grow longer than they naturally would
However, lash serums can sometimes:
-
Cause irritation or sensitivity
-
Lead to dryness or brittle lashes over time
-
Require consistent, long-term use to maintain results
They can be effective — but they’re not always low-maintenance.
What is a lash conditioner?
A lash conditioner focuses on strengthening and maintaining the health of your lashes.
Instead of forcing growth, it works by:
-
Hydrating lashes
-
Improving flexibility
-
Reducing breakage
-
Supporting your natural lash cycle
The goal:
👉 healthier lashes that appear fuller because they’re not breaking or falling out prematurely
Lash serum vs lash conditioner comparison
here’s the difference side by side:
| Feature | Lash Serum | Lash Conditioner |
|---|---|---|
| Main purpose | Promote lash growth | Strengthen lashes |
| Focus | Length + growth cycle | Health + hydration |
| How it works | Uses active ingredients to extend growth phase | Conditions lashes to reduce breakage |
| Results | Longer lashes (with consistent use) | Fuller-looking lashes (less breakage) |
| Maintenance | Ongoing use required | Easy, everyday use |
| Sensitivity | Can cause irritation for some | Generally gentle |
| Best for | Those wanting noticeable length | Those wanting healthy & stronger lashes |

So… which one do you actually need?
It depends on your goal.
If you want dramatically longer lashes:
A lash serum may be the better option.
If you want healthier, fuller-looking lashes:
A lash conditioner is often enough.
The ultimate combination for longer, stronger and fuller lashes.
Both lash serums and conditioners have their place — and when used together, they can complement each other beautifully. A serum focuses on encouraging growth, while a conditioner helps maintain lash health by keeping them hydrated and strong. This way, you’re not only supporting growth, but also helping your lashes stay healthy throughout the process. It’s a balanced approach: one promotes length, the other protects it.
